10763261328 has 40 divisors (see below), whose sum is σ = 28185992608. Its totient is φ = 3538605312.
The previous prime is 10763261321. The next prime is 10763261339. The reversal of 10763261328 is 82316236701.
It is not an unprimeable number, because it can be changed into a prime (10763261321) by changing a digit.
It is a polite number, since it can be written in 7 ways as a sum of consecutive naturals, for example, 1532350 + ... + 1539357.
Almost surely, 210763261328 is an apocalyptic number.
It is an amenable number.
10763261328 is an abundant number, since it is smaller than the sum of its proper divisors (17422731280).
It is a pseudoperfect number, because it is the sum of a subset of its proper divisors.
10763261328 is a wasteful number, since it uses less digits than its factorization.
10763261328 is an evil number, because the sum of its binary digits is even.
The sum of its prime factors is 3071791 (or 3071785 counting only the distinct ones).
The product of its (nonzero) digits is 72576, while the sum is 39.
